the mid-brake-hose metal holder brackets rust around them and pinch them shut, while the hoses should be replaced, you can spread the holders open and regain brake function. they're open sided and just crimped around the hose when new and turn into very tight pinch off clamps when rusted between the hose and bracket.

You can use the exhaust manifolds, because all you have to do is put plugs in the smog holes after you put some heat on them to get them our. That's how we use to eliminate all that BS when we de smogged anything that didn't get headers. Those should flow better than even the rams horn manifolds did because of the larger outlets on them along with the longer tubes off the end exhaust ports without the sharp bends restrictions of regular cast iron manifolds. Since you're going to use the big ass blower on it you need all the flow out you can possibly get in order to tune it halfass correctly. Unless you install a huge top pulley, and choke it down to minimum capability, and I don't think that one will really go too low on CFM's anyways. I could be wrong, but I would check with the blower shop to see just how much they are capable of moving with the smallest pulley available, but then you still have the two 650 cfm holleys sitting on top that will have to be jetted down as small as you can and them not bog down. Unless you can make them into a two stage setup to where you only use one until WFO throttle is applied, but you'll probably kill the blower surge that's so f'in kool about blowers
